Red Deer Vipers (4)
Mountainview Colts (3)

RED DEER – Kale Lapointe scored the winner with 1:45 remaining in overtime as the Red Deer Vipers upended the Mountainview Colts by a 4-3 score on Saturday night.

Mack Differenz had a goal and assist in regulation for the Vipers (23-10-1), which have now won three straight.

Logan Linnell and Lane Sim also tallied regulation goals for Red Deer, which held a 3-0 lead early in the second period before the Colts (26-6-3) would storm back to tie it.

Mitchell Visser, Keaton Perigny and Wyatt Gelinas did the dame for Mountainview, while Thomas Della Seiga finished the night with 32 saves.

Branden Bilodeau stopped 34-of-37 shots in the Red Deer crease.

Banff Bears (5)
Ponoka Stampeders (2)

BANFF – Philip Schader scored twice including the winner as the Banff Bears secured a 5-2 win over the Ponoka Stampeders on Saturday night at the Banff Recreation Centre, clinching a post-season berth along the way.

Schader scored 58 seconds into the middle stanza for his second of the night to break a 2-2 deadlock after 20 minutes, while Nathan Cohen-Wallis sealed the deal with a pair of third period markers.

Therann Kincross rounded out the Banff (10-20-3) scoring with a goal and two helpers, while Dominik Vollenwieder stopped 42-of-44 shots faced between the pipes.

Walker Guthrie and Nate Higgins provided the offence for Ponoka (8-24-3), which have now lost seven straight.

Carter Gendreau made 40 saves in the loss.

Strathmore Wheatland Kings (6)
High River (3)

SIKSIKA – Cole Busslinger found the back of the net twice as the Strathmore Wheatland Kings were 6-3 winners over the High River Flyers on Saturday night.

Brooker Pretty Youngman finished with a goal and two helpers, while Christian Halman, Brenden Moore and Kristian Ayoungman each added a single.

Indiana Kelly made 37 saves to pick up the win between the barber poles for Strathmore (14-16-4), which held a 3-1 lead after 20 minutes, only to find themselves tied 3-3 going into the final frame.

Davis Sheldon, Luka Sokol and Kody Briggs tallied for High River (8-26-2), while Billy Cawthorn made 22 saves.

Airdrie Thunder (6)
Three Hills Thrashers (2)

THREE HILLS – Jacob MacDonald and Rylan Plante-Crough each scored twice and setup another as the Airdire Thunder skated to a 6-2 win over the Three Hills Thrashers on Saturday evening.

Nicholas Noel and Tristan Paquette also tallied for Airdrie (26-7-3), which scored five times in the second period alone, after opening up a 1-0 lead after 20 minutes.

Joel Lepper picked up his 13th win of the season in net, making 33 saves along the way.

Tyrell McCubbing and Cody Phillips replied for Three Hills (6-27-1), which are six points out of a playoff spot with four games to go.

Greg Pols stopped 48-of-54 shots in a losing effort.

Cochrane Generals (7)
Okotoks Bisons (1)

COCHRANE – Connor Rendell scored four times to five him 50 goals on the season as the Cochrane Generals routed the Okotoks Bisons by a 7-1 score on Saturday evening.

Rendell tallied once in the first period, once in the middle stanza and then tacked on two more in the third period as the Generals (31-4-1) cruised to their 11th straight win.

Chad Harrison chipped in with a goal and two helpers, while Austin Keller and Talus Hume each added a single.

Ty Robinson stopped 22-of-23 shots between the pipes, while Slater Ransom finished the night with four assists.

Joshua McCulloch scored the lone goal for the Bisons (24-10-1), while Matthew McDonald was busy in net, making 58 saves in the game.

Coaldale Copperheads (11)
Medicine Hat Cubs (2)

COALDALE – The Coaldale Copperheads scored early and scored often on their way to an 11-2 romp over the Medicine Hat Cubs.

Logan McKay, Clay Spencer and Ryan Swier netted two goals apiece, while Brendon Benson, Graham Dugdale and Austyn Moser each finished with a goal and assist as the Copperheads (22-12-2) scored four times in each of the opening two periods, before tacking on three more in the final frame.

Levi Anderson and Jayden Smith rounded out the scoring, while Dillan Kelly made 18 saves for the win between the pipes.

Kayden Pickles was swarmed in the Cubs’ (7-22-6), making 66 saves in the game.

Alex Duclos and Ryan Fauth had the Medicine Hat goals.
